Fast Introduction:
Chocolate Finance is a licensed fund administration firm with a CMS license by MAS and a digital adviser serving retail traders specializing in supplying you with higher returns in your money. Based by the Founding father of SingLife (sure, that huge insurer everyone knows who now manages MINDEF insurance coverage), Chocolate Finance was designed to compete with banks as a excessive return money account utilizing a managed account assemble. It isn’t protected by SDIC insurance coverage, identical to how your investments don’t have any such safety.
Not like the banks, which generate returns by investing buyer deposits primarily in mortgages and credit score, Chocolate Finance’s managed account primarily invests in short-duration fixed-income funds and cash market funds, giving them better flexibility to make your cash work laborious for you.

How does Chocolate Finance earn cash?
As a fund supervisor, they earn when the efficiency is above the charges given out and take a charge of between 0-2%, relying on the extent of outperformance. There is no such thing as a charge in the event that they meet (or fail to satisfy) the said and goal charges.
For those who’ve already studied their underlying SGD funds earlier than placing your cash in (like I always emphasize), then their selection of USD funds mustn’t come as a shock to you. The bulk consists of comparable funds with the identical issuers, besides that it’s denominated in USD.

Is it value getting the USD account?
Whereas the upper charges are engaging, you want to keep in mind that placing your cash in a USD account will inevitably topic you to USD-SGD foreign exchange fluctuations. If the USD weakens towards the SGD, then the upper charges might not find yourself flat in any case. Therefore, whether or not to go for it’s going to depend upon you. Similar to nearly all of USD funds in Singapore, you can not deposit USD instantly into your account to begin; as a substitute, you’ll need to switch SGD first and allow them to do the conversion.
Notice that the trade charges within the Chocolate Finance app are based mostly on wholesale market charges with a small margin to cowl foreign money fluctuations as follows:
• 0.3% adjustment from Monday 5:00 AM SGT to Friday 12:59 PM SGT
• 0.6% adjustment from Friday 1:00 PM SGT to Monday 4:59 AM SGT
Since your USD shall be given a 4.6% p.a. in your first US$20k, 4.2% p.a in your subsequent US$30k and a goal 4.2% p.a. on any balances above US$50k, which means that with a US$50k stability, prospects can anticipate to obtain US$5.80 day by day, US$178 month-to-month and US$2,132 yearly of their app.

Why you need to get the Chocolate Visa Debit Card
Having a card that earns you a candy 2 Max Miles per greenback with zero FX charges, no foolish $5 award blocks and no minimal spend with little or no exclusions on service provider classes is a card that deserves to be a mainstay in any savvy miles collector pockets.
I say this despite the fact that I’m already an avid credit card user who earns anywhere between 1.4 – 10 miles per dollar on my spend. Specialised bank cards give a better earn charge of three to 10 mpd, however solely on particular classes of spend. Normal bank cards make it simpler to spend anyplace else, however the trade-off is lots fewer miles being given (1.2 to 1.4 mpd for most individuals).
So to have a card that provides 2 Max Miles on nearly the whole lot? That’s a game-changer for positive.
Earn 2 Max Miles on nearly the whole lot
I foresee this revamped card to grow to be a worthy contender within the close to future, as a result of there’s merely no different card that provides you such a excessive earn charge on nearly the whole lot available in the market proper now.
- There may be no minimal spend required earlier than you begin incomes, and no foolish blocks of S$5 awarded (you get it per S$1).
- Notice that the two mmpd reward charge is simply given as much as your first S$1,000 spend every month, no matter whether or not you spend this in Singapore or abroad. Watch out to look at for something above S$1,000, which is able to solely earn you a (unhappy) 0.4 Max Miles per S$1, through which case you’ll be better off putting your spend on one of these credit cards for overseas use instead.
- At zero FX charges, this makes it a greater card to make use of abroad than your Belief or Youtrip card (neither provides you any miles).
- The very best characteristic in regards to the card is that almost all MCCs are included by Chocolate Finance, which incorporates your uncommon Pokemons like insurance coverage premiums, payments, charity donations, schooling faculty charges and even AXS funds (that are usually exempt from card reward programmes). This thus makes it an excellent various for these of you who weren’t a fan of routing it by way of CardUp for a charge to earn 1.2 mpd – 1.8 mpd.
- The Chocolate Visa Card has no minimal revenue requirement and nil annual charges, making it a nice possibility for college kids to begin incomes miles with.

Max Miles by no means expire and may be transformed at a 1:1 ratio to 27 airline and resort companions, with no charges. This makes it arguably extra invaluable than Krisflyer miles, which most of you’d be extra accustomed to.
To place issues into perspective, for those who needed to journey in enterprise class to Tokyo, you solely want 40,000 Max Miles to redeem with Japan Airways, in distinction to 120,000 Krisflyer miles on Singapore Airways!
